About The Position

McKesson is seeking a talented and experienced Software Support Engineer to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for both software development and operational support for McKesson’s ophthalmology software products. The successful candidate will possess a strong background in Python, SQL, JavaScript, PHP and cloud technologies. The ideal candidate will have 4+ years of software development, quality assurance and providing escalation support for software products. This position supports the Provider Solutions activities in Ophthalmology, and it supports two applications: RetinaPurchasing and RetinaInventory. Responsibilities

  • Manage and resolve support tickets, including escalations, troubleshooting, and follow-up to ensure a positive customer experience.
  • Investigate order issues, identify duplicate or failed orders, and use SQL/Tableau to analyze data and generate reports.
  • Partner with customers, suppliers, and internal teams to resolve issues and improve support processes.
  • Document support procedures and promote self-service capabilities to reduce future support needs.
  • Support user onboarding, account management, access requests, and customer verification.
  • Configure practice, location, and supplier account setups while following cybersecurity best practices.
  • Maintain account security, including password resets and account deactivation.
  • Validate system configurations and conduct testing prior to onboarding and production releases.
  • Develop and execute automated and manual test plans, including Python/Selenium-based testing.
  • Identify, troubleshoot, and escalate system, data, and cross-product issues to ensure platform quality and reliability.
  • Support ongoing system maintenance, data monitoring, and new product implementations.
